The cheapest way to get from Oxford Station to Banbury Road is to line 2 bus via Keble Road which costs £2 - £3 and takes 24 min.
The fastest way to get from Oxford Station to Banbury Road is to taxi which takes 7 min and costs £17 - £21.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Magdalen Street and arriving at Hamilton Road.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 9 min.
The distance between Oxford Station and Banbury Road is 3 miles.
The best way to get from Oxford Station to Banbury Road without a car is to line 14 bus and line 2 bus which takes 16 min and costs £4 - £6.
It takes approximately 16 min to get from Oxford Station to Banbury Road, including transfers.
Oxford Station to Banbury Road bus services, operated by Stagecoach Oxfordshire, depart from Railway Station.
